The Cyprus Gran Fondo is a 3-day Road "Cycling for All" event, which, since 2017, has featured among the biggest cycling events of the UCI as part of the Gran Fondo World Series for cyclists ranging from pros to beginners. The event takes place during the first weekend of April for the eighth consecutive year and provides the perfect opportunity for recreational riders to qualify for the World Gran Fondo Championships also held every year. All participants of Cyprus Gran Fondo will have the opportunity to earn their qualification in the Gran Fondo World Championship in Trento.
Starting every day next to the Mediterranean coast, cyclists climb some of the nicest mountains of the island and pass through traditional and rustic villages, enjoying the Cyprus weather and nature, before returning back to some of the best hotels in Paphos to enjoy off-the-bike time! The idea is to bring passionate cyclists together, professional and amateurs riding shoulder to shoulder, to enjoy the amazing Cyprus nature and have fun in a relaxing and comfortable atmosphere.
